Penyakit neoplasma myeloid merupakan suatu keadaan dimana sel myeloid dapat mengalami proliferasi klonal secara berlebihan. Salah satu klasifikasi dari penyakit tersebut adalah trombositosis esensial. Tombositosis Esensial (TE) adalah penyakit mieloproliferatif dengan ciri proliferasi berlebih pada megakariosit sehingga jumlah trombosit di dalam darah melebihi batas normal. TE dapat timbul akibat adanya mutasi dari beberapa gen yaitu gen JAK2, CALR atau MPL. Diagnosis penyakit TE ditegakkan berdasarkan hasil anamnesis, pemeriksaan fisik dan pemeriksaan penunjang berupa pemeriksaan laboratorium. Penyakit TE dapat ditangani dengan beberapa terapi diantaranya mielosupresi, antiplatelet, platelet-pheresis/thrombocytopheresis, dan inhibitor JAK. Ditinjau dari perjalanan penyakitnya, TE biasanya bersifat stabil selama 10-20 tahun atau lebih. Setelah bertahun-tahun penyakit ini dapat bertransformasi menjadi myelofibrosis maupun penyakit berbahaya lainnya jika tidak ditangani dengan baik.Downloads
